#1 ** Big Brakes for Big Boys....
SAnt0s Posted on: 2008/10/20 5:33
rotors are Steel CNC'd
6061 T6 Aluminum CNC'd
Billet Aluminun Dual Piston Calipers 2 lbs. total weight
Special Billet Aluminum Mounting Brackets
Grade 8 Hardware
Special Billet Aluminum Hubs w/screw on dust caps
Bearings & Seals for your model car
Pads - 3.25"
1/2" Studs
260mm (10 1/4'') Diameter Drilled Rotors 10mm thick (will clear 14" wheels)
